41120220035 has 8 divisors (see below), whose sum is σ = 49345356816. Its totient is φ = 32895447520.

The previous prime is 41120220017. The next prime is 41120220047. The reversal of 41120220035 is 53002202114.

It is a sphenic number, since it is the product of 3 distinct primes.

It is not a de Polignac number, because 41120220035 - 214 = 41120203651 is a prime.

It is a Duffinian number.

It is a junction number, because it is equal to n+sod(n) for n = 41120219989 and 41120220016.

It is an unprimeable number.

It is a pernicious number, because its binary representation contains a prime number (17) of ones.

It is a polite number, since it can be written in 7 ways as a sum of consecutive naturals, for example, 364232 + ... + 463578.

It is an arithmetic number, because the mean of its divisors is an integer number (6168169602).

Almost surely, 241120220035 is an apocalyptic number.

41120220035 is a deficient number, since it is larger than the sum of its proper divisors (8225136781).

41120220035 is an equidigital number, since it uses as much as digits as its factorization.

41120220035 is an odious number, because the sum of its binary digits is odd.

The sum of its prime factors is 182133.

The product of its (nonzero) digits is 480, while the sum is 20.

Adding to 41120220035 its reverse (53002202114), we get a palindrome (94122422149).

The spelling of 41120220035 in words is "forty-one billion, one hundred twenty million, two hundred twenty thousand, thirty-five".

Divisors: 1 5 82781 99347 413905 496735 8224044007 41120220035
